Why These Are the Top Ford Repair Auto Repair Shops in Centerview

** The Ford repair market for Centerview, Missouri, is characterized by a reliance on service providers in nearby, larger population centers such as Blue Springs, Grain Valley, and Warrensburg. Centerview itself does not host a high-density of specialized, dedicated Ford repair facilities. The competitive landscape is therefore regional, with a mix of franchised Ford dealerships and highly-rated independent shops competing on price, expertise, and personal service. * **Average Quality:** The quality of service available to Centerview residents is generally high, with several shops boasting excellent reviews and long-term community presence. * **Competition Level:** Competition is moderate to high among the top-tier providers in the area. Dealerships compete on brand authority and OEM certification, while independent shops compete on lower labor rates, more personalized service, and specific technical expertise (e.g., transmissions, diesel). * **Typical Pricing:** Pricing follows a standard tiered structure. Ford dealerships typically command the highest labor rates. Reputable independent specialists generally offer rates 15-25% lower than the dealership, providing significant cost savings for comparable quality work, especially for vehicles outside of warranty.

What are the most common Ford repair issues you see for vehicles in the Centerview, Missouri area?

In Centerview, we frequently address issues related to Ford's EcoBoost engines, such as carbon buildup and turbocharger concerns, especially given the mix of highway and rural driving. Transmission problems, particularly with the PowerShift in some Focus and Fiesta models, are also common, along with suspension wear from our local roads.

When should I seek local service instead of driving to a Kansas City dealership?

For most routine maintenance (oil changes, brakes, diagnostics) and common repairs, a reputable local Centerview shop can provide faster, often more affordable service. For highly complex warranty work or specific recall campaigns that require dealership tools, the drive to a KC dealership may be necessary.

Are repair costs for Ford trucks like the F-150 different in Centerview than in larger cities?

Labor rates in Centerview are typically more competitive than in metropolitan Kansas City, potentially lowering overall repair costs. However, parts costs for popular models like the F-150 are generally consistent, but a local shop may have quicker access to common truck parts due to high local demand.

Does the local Missouri climate affect the service schedule for my Ford?

Yes, Missouri's seasonal extremes are a key consideration. We recommend more frequent battery checks before winter and ensuring cooling system service is up-to-date before summer heat. Using all-weather tires and checking for rust prevention, especially on undercarriages exposed to winter road treatments, is also advised.
